Troops eliminate 21 terrorists in Katsina State

In a courageous and well-coordinated operation, the brave troops of the Joint Task Force North West, under Operation Fasan Yama, struck a decisive blow against terrorism in Katsina State. On 23 May 2025, they targeted terrorist hideouts in Ruwan Godiya, Faskari Local Government Area, eliminating 21 insurgents in the process.

According to an official statement from the Nigerian Army, the troops engaged the terrorists in a fierce gun battle, forcing them to abandon their base. As the terrorists fled, the troops pursued them relentlessly, neutralizing 21 combatants. Some insurgents reportedly drowned in a nearby river while attempting to escape, further weakening their ranks.

Additionally, the troops recovered a substantial arsenal of weapons and equipment. Among the seized items were rifles, explosives, magazines, communication devices, mobile phones, and motorcycles. This successful operation highlights the military’s unwavering resolve to dismantle terrorist networks and restore peace to the region.

The Nigerian Army has promised to release further details soon and reaffirmed its commitment to safeguarding citizens. Authorities have also urged the public to continue supporting military efforts by providing timely intelligence.
